rollingfileappender

    1熱度

    2回答

    以下是我log4j2的CONFIGRATION: <?xml version="1.0" encoding="UTF-8"?> <Configuration status="trace" name="MyApp" packages="com.swimap.base.launcher.log"> <Appenders> <RollingFile name="RollingFil

    0熱度

    1回答

    我有一個.net web.config轉換文件,我在其中指定了一個遠程文件共享,我想讓我的滾動文件appender寫入。最初我將默認的App_Data/Logs指定爲位置,這很好。當我使用遠程文件位置時,它不起作用。是否可以使用.NET的web.config轉換來寫入遠程文件共享位置? \\[FILE_SHARE_IP_ADDRESS]\directory1\directory2\director

    0熱度

    1回答

    可以配置log4j RollingFileAdapter在午夜後不更改日誌文件名嗎?如果日誌記錄在2017-09-15開始,並且在00:00之後繼續保留一切,那麼我將使用配置(請參見下文),並將其記錄到另一個日誌文件2017-09-16。我想完整登錄到同一個文件。只有在2017-09-16開始另一次運行時,纔會創建一個新的日誌。 <appender name="file-output" class

    0熱度

    1回答

    調用getLogger() 我使用Spring引導和我有兩個獨立的組件後添加一個appender至根記錄。一個組件支持應用程序的數據庫配置屬性,並使用從數據庫中提取的屬性初始化Appender。其他組件然後像平常一樣調用getLogger()作爲靜態記錄器。 目前,似乎春天首先初始化應用程序配置組件,所以我沒能遵守的行爲如果不首先初始化。我的問題是,如果其他bean首先被初始化,那麼綁定到根日誌的

    0熱度

    1回答

    我有以下文件附加器 log4j.appender.file.File=${myFileLoc}/log/mylog.log 不過,我想正確確保它仍然正常,如果有人忘記設置的系統屬性。有沒有辦法在屬性文件中指定默認值? 我不想改變的log4j.xml以任何方式。我只想更改log4j屬性文件,或者如果可能,請更改一些代碼以反映我需要的內容。 例如,如果可能的話,我可以檢查在代碼系統屬性,如果未設置

    0熱度

    1回答

    面對我的log4j.properties文件不允許日誌使用MaxBackUpIndex轉移到最多10個日誌文件的問題。它目前只生成兩個文件,一個是文本文件,另一個是「文件」。 我的配置是: log4j.appender.file=org.apache.log4j.RollingFileAppender log4j.appender.file.File=${dd.apphome}/data/log

    0熱度

    1回答

    我在我的項目中使用了logback。我有問題只存儲當天的日誌。 我的logback appender的配置: <appender name="appender" class="ch.qos.logback.core.rolling.RollingFileAppender"> <file>log/log.log</file> <rollingPolicy class="ch.qo

    1熱度

    1回答

    我在我的spring應用程序中使用log4j2作爲我的日誌記錄實用程序。我想將特定庫/包的日誌級別設置爲與根不同的內容。例如,我希望org.springframework到INFO和com.google是WARN。我發現這個在log4j2.properties: appender.rolling.type = RollingFile appender.rolling.name = Rolling

    1熱度

    1回答

    我試着添加下面的RollingFile appender; <RollingFile name="appFile" fileName="${sys:catalina.base}${sys:file.separator}logs${sys:file.separator}${web:contextPath}${sys:file.separator}app.log" filePattern="app-%

    1熱度

    2回答

    我已經使用RollingFileAppender和TimeBasedRollingPolicy,以便在午夜創建一個新的日誌文件並保留舊的日誌10天。 在午夜創建一個新的日誌文件,但舊的日誌文件會立即刪除,有時甚至在幾分鐘後刪除。 public static void init(String logfilename,String loggername,String pattern) throws E